What does an insurance program manager do?

An Insurance Program Manager is responsible for overseeing and coordinating insurance programs within an organization. They develop, implement, and monitor policies and procedures to ensure that insurance coverage meets the company's needs and complies with regulations. Their duties often include managing relationships with insurance carriers, analyzing risk, handling claims, and ensuring cost-effective coverage. They also provide guidance and education to staff about insurance plans and policies.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an insurance program manager?

To thrive as an Insurance Program Manager, you need expertise in insurance products, risk assessment, and program management,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in business, finance, or a related field. Familiarity with insurance management software, regulatory compliance systems, and project management tools is often required, and certifications like CPCU or ARM are advantageous. Exceptional leadership, analytical thinking, and strong communication skills set top performers apart in this role. These skills and qualifications are crucial to effectively oversee insurance programs, ensure compliance, minimize risk, and deliver value to clients and stakeholders.

What are some common challenges faced by insurance program managers, and how can they be addressed?

Insurance Program Managers often encounter challenges such as balancing regulatory compliance with client needs, coordinating between multiple stakeholders, and adapting to changes in industry regulations. To address these, it is important to stay current with regulatory updates, foster strong communication channels among internal teams and external partners, and develop robust project management practices. Building relationships with underwriters, brokers, and clients can also help streamline processes and resolve issues efficiently.

Job description

At Team Carney, we believe that true performance acceleration happens at the intersection of innovative learning and deep strategic expertise. Since 1994, our mission has been to provide top-tier training, learning, and human capital solutions that empower Federal Government agencies to meet their critical mandates. We are seeking a high-performing Program Manager to serve as the single point of accountability and strategic leader for an enterprise-wide learning and workforce development contract supporting the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A).
This position is contingent upon award.
This position is remote with periodic on-site presence at Silver Spring, MD.
Clearance Requirement: Current or ability to obtain a Public Trust clearance.Who You Are & What You'll Do
As the Program Manager, you will serve as the primary executive interface to FDA leadership, including the Contracting Officer (CO) and Contracting Officer Representative (COR). You will be responsible for total contract performance, managing scope, schedule, budget, quality control, risk mitigation, and staffing across all task areas-including Enterprise Workforce Development, Reviewer & Scientific Development, and Learning Systems & Enterprise Optimization. You will integrate Firm-Fixed-Price (FFP) and Time-and-Materials (T&M) task execution into a unified management framework, ensuring continuous operational alignment with federal modernization goals.
What You Bring to the Table - Requirements
  • Experience: Minimum of ten (10) years of progressive experience managing complex federal contracts, with specialized experience in federal learning, workforce development, or IT-enabled service delivery environments.
  • Education: Bachelor's degree in a relevant discipline required; Master's degree preferred.
  • Certifications: Project Management Professional (PMP) certification is strongly preferred.
  • Program Controls & Governance: Proven track record in developing and maintaining Program Management Plans (PMP), Integrated Master Schedules (IMS), Quality Control Plans (QCP), and Monthly Status Reports (MSR).
  • Leadership Capability: Demonstrated ability to lead multidisciplinary teams across instructional design, technical systems, data analytics, and subject matter expertise.
